Sea World – Stern Square

Sea World – Stern Square is home to a variety of food stalls and a musical fountain. It is a [[...]

Sea World – Stern Square is home to a variety of food stalls and a musical fountain. It is a great place for local residents to relax and have fun.


Leave a Comment

Your email address will not be published. Required fields are marked *